1. Piracy does continue to exist in the modern world. Some piracy that was found is mostly in Somalia. These pirates are in ships armed with weapons to hijack other boats that come about. They still follow the qualities of old piracy of taking over the ships and getting money from it.

2. However, piracy seemed to change from earlier times of exploration because of new technology nowadays. People have better weapons, technologyMercenaries, and maps; therefore, it may create it easier but yet hard to hijack boats and ships.

3. Authorities are trying to combat the problem by having the police force close by African Mercenaries to help avoid piracy from happening. I honestly believe that this is not a great solution because it may cause more violence and may create pirates to expand to different places now.
